Dondakaya Pacchadi Recipe:

Serves 3-4 | Author: Prathibha
Prep time: 10 mins | Cooking time: 20 mins | Total time: 30 mins
Cuisine: Andhra | Category: Side dish - Pacchadi(Chutney) for Rice

Ingredients:
200 gms Ivygourd/Dondakaya (20-25 pieces)
3-4 Green chilies(or Red chilies)
2-3 Garlic pods,optional
1/2 tsp Tamarind paste
1 tsp Chana dal
1.5 tbsp Urad dal
3/4 tsp Cumin seeds
2 tsp Oil

to temper:
1 tsp Oil/Ghee
1/2 tsp Mustard seeds
1 tsp Urad dal
5-6 Curry leaves
1 broken Red chili
a pinch of Asafoetida

Method:

  • Wash, trim both the sides of Ivy gourd and cut them into thin roundels and keep them ready.
  • In a kadai heat 1 tsp oil an add chana dal, urad dal and cumin seeds and fry until the dals turn slight red in color.
  • Add green chilies(or red chilies) and garlic pods and fry until the chilies wilt.Remove the mixture into a plate and let it cool.
  • Grind the roasted dals ,chilies and garlic mixture to a fine powder.
  • In the same kadai heat oil and add sliced ivy gourd roundels and fry for 5-7 mins until they are 3/4 th cooked.If you are using whole tamarind add it now and cook for a minute to soften it else you can add it during grinding if you are using tamarind pulp.Let it cool.
  • To the ground spice powder add the fried ivy gourd pieces and grind it in whipper mode to a coarse paste.Remove the mixture into a serving bowl.
  • Heat oil(or ghee) in a small tadka pan and crackle mustard seeds and add urad dal,curry leaves, red chili and asafoetida and fry until the dal turns red in color.Add the tempering on top of the pacchadi and mix it gently and keep it covered.
Serve it with hot steamed rice,ghee and fryums.

Notes:
  1. You can use red chilies instead of green chilies. You can even skip garlic if you do not like it.
  2. You can follow the same process to make other pacchadi varieties like Brinjal Pacchadi, Bottle gourd Pacchadi, Ridge gourd Pacchadi, Ladies finger Pacchadi, Cabbage Pacchadi and other vegetables and greens too.

Cranberry Muffins Recipe:
Yields 9 big Cupcakes ,I got 6 big and 6 small cupcakes
Prep time: 10 mins | Baking time: 15 mins | Total time: 25 mins
Cuisine: International | Category: Muffins/Cupcakes - Baking

Ingredients:
100 gms All Purpose flour
100 gms Cranberries, roughly chopped
100 ml fresh Yogurt, beaten
80 gms Caster Sugar
1 Egg
2 tbsp Vegetable/Canola Oil
3/4 tsp Vanilla essence
1 1/2 tsp Baking Powder
1/2 tsp Baking soda
a pinch of Salt

Method:
  • Preheat the oven to 190 deg C/375 deg F/Gas Mark 5. Line a muffin pan with the liners, I have used 6 piece big muffin tray and 6 small muffin cups here for this recipe.
  • Sift the flour, baking powder, baking soda and salt into a mixing bowl. I did on paper and shifted it to the bowl. You can mix in caster sugar to the flour mixture here or beat with the wet ingredients in the following step.
  • In another bowl beat yogurt,oil and egg with a wire whisk until evenly combined.Add vanilla essence and mix it nicely.
  • Add the whisked wet ingredients into the dry flour mixture and fold in gently until the ingredients are just mixed.This mixture will be slightly thicker compared to cake batter.
  • Add a tsp of flour to the cranberries and mix them in a cup and then add to the muffin batter and mix gently.
  • Spoon the mixture into the paper cases until 3/4 th of the liners.Bake them in a preheat oven at 180 deg C for 12-15 mins until they are done.Do a toothpick test to check the doneness of the muffins, if you prick the toothpick in the center it should come out clean which indicates that the muffins are done.
  • Leave the muffins in the tin for 2 mins and transfer them in their case to a wire rack to cool.
  • Serve warm or at room temperature.
You can dust them with icing sugar.

Notes:
  1. The original recipe called for self raising flour, I used all purpose flour and increased the quantity of baking powder in the recipe than mentioned. If you are using self raising flour use the same amount as all purpose flour and reduce the baking powder to 1/2 tsp in the recipe and you can avoid baking soda too.
  2. The original recipe used 55 gms of sugar which I felt was very less and hence added more in the recipe and that was perfect for our liking.
  3. These are low fat muffins which I could feel in the taste Though they were soft and fluffy I felt they could have been more moist. You can increase the oil more by 1-2 tablespoon in the recipe and reduce the yogurt accordingly if you want very moist muffins.

Eggless Chocolate Cake Recipe with Chocolate Ganache:
makes a 7" round cake
Prep time: 10 mins | Cooking time: 25 mins | Total time: 35 mins
Cuisine: International | Category: Dessert/Cake

Ingredients:
for Cake:
1 cup All purpose flour(1 cup - 240 ml)
6 tbsp Unsweetend Cocoa powder
1 tsp Baking Soda
1/2 tsp Baking powder
1/8 tsp Salt
1/2 cup Caster Sugar,if  using frosting (use 3/4 cup sugar if not using frosting)
1/2 cup Oil (Canola/neutral Vegetable Oil)
1/4 cup beaten Yogurt at room temperature
1/4 cup Milk,at room temperature
1/4 cup Hot Coffee(1 tsp instant coffee powder mixed in 1/4 cup hot water)
1 tsp Vanilla Essence

for Ganache:
100 gms Dark Couverture Chocolate chips
200 gms heavy Cream

Method:
for Cake:
  • Grease a 7" round pan lightly with oil and line it with a parchment paper.Preheat the oven at 180 deg C (350 F) for 12-15 mins.
  • Sieve the fl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, baking soda and salt for a couple of time until you get the uniform mixture. 
  • Boil water until it is bubbling and mix with instant coffee powder and keep it ready.
  • In a big bowl add beaten yogurt and sugar and mix well until the sugar melts. Add oil, milk, hot coffee and vanilla essence to it and mix it nicely with a whisk.
  • Now add the sieved dry ingredients into the wet ingredient mixture and beat it nicely with an electric beater for 2-3 mins or using a wire whisk until the mixture is well incorporated. Do not over mix the batter.
  • Pour the batter into the prepared pan and gently tap it so that there will not be any air bubbles formed in the final cake.
  • Bake it for about 25-30 mins until the cake is done. Check the doneness of the cake by doing a tooth pick test. Prick a toothpick in the center of the cake and if it comes clean means it is done.Please keep an eye after 20-25 mins and check once. If the tooth pick is sticky with the chocolate liquid bake for 5 more mins or until it comes out clean.
  • Remove it from the cake and let the cake rest in the pan for 7-8 mins until the cake becomes bit warm, gently run the knife around the edges of the cake and unmold the cake on to a wire rack and let it cool completely.
for Ganache:
  • Heat the cream over medium flame until it is hot(you do not need it bubbling, just hot enough to melt the chocolate) and pour over chocolate chips and whisk it nicely until you get an uniform smooth ganache mixture and let it become slightly warm.
for arranging the cake:
  • Level the cake if necessary by cutting the top portion.Cut the cake into two equal halves by running the knife horizontally in the center slowly from the edges towards inside.
  • Apply a thick layer of ganache and place the other layer and pour the warm ganache over it by starting pouring in the center first and slowly at the edges so that it flows down the edges. Make sure you cover the whole cake.
  • Sprinkle few color sprinkles or gems or decorate it with fruits or simply dust it with cocoa powder or leave it as it is.
  • Allow it to set in refrigerator for couple of hours or overnight.
Just before serving keep the cake outside for 15-20 mins and cut it and serve.

Notes:
  1. If you are covering the cake with an icing or ganache keep the sugar quantity as it is, else increase it to 3/4 th cup or little more than that for a sweet cake.
  2. Use good quality cocoa powder and good quality chocolate for a richer taste.
  3. I did not take the pain to level the edges of the cake before pouring the ganache and also I poured a very thin layer and hence you can see a bit of unevenness.You can do it bit carefully and achieve a perfect look.
  4. The ganache thickens as it sits, make sure you pour it when it is still warm for smooth flow of the ganache.
  5. You can even frost the cake with cocoa frosting or chocolate icing. 
  6. You can even prepare cupcakes out of this recipe.You will get approximately 9-10 big Cupcakes.

I usually make the jam with less sugar and also do not cook it for long and hence the shelf life was less but the recipe I am posting today is perfect in texture of jam and also has good shelf life.If the required amount of sugar is added and is cooked for long the jam sets beautifully even without Pectin as the fruits usually contain some amount of pectin naturally.Check out this Pectin free and Preservative free homemade Strawberry Jam recipe.

Homemade Strawberry Jam Recipe:
yields: 1 Jar of Jam | Shelf life: 2 weeks
Prep time: 10 mins | Cooking time: 30 mins | Total time: 40 mins
Cuisine: World | Category:Jams/Preserves

Ingredients:
500 gms Strawberries
1 heaped cup Sugar(roughly 250 gms)
juice of 1 small Lemon
Lemon Zest of 1 small Lemon,optional
Vanilla Pod or Cinnamon stick(for flavoring),optional

Method:
  • Place 2 small plates in the freezer to test the consistency of jam later.
  • Wash and wipe the strawberries nicely, hull the strawberries and cut them into 4 pieces or more if the strawberries are really big.
  • Add Sugar to the strawberries and keep aside for about a couple of hours or overnight.This step is optional but it will help the strawberries to release their natural juices and also helps to retain its bright color.
  • Add the lemon zest and lemon juice to the strawberry-sugar mixture.If you are using vanilla pod cut and scrape the seeds from the pod and add to the mixture or you can add a small cinnamon stick to the mixture and transfer the mixture to the pan and cook it on the low flame until the sugar disssolves completely. 
  • Then increase the flame and cook on high flame for 7-8 mins until the mixture bubbles.Carefully skim off any foam off the top of the jam.
  • Mash the mixture nicely with a potato masher or by using back of a ladle.I like my jam slightly chunky so I leave few bits here and there.
  • Simmer the mixture for 15-20 mins by mixing the mixture in between.The mixture would have thickened by now and it is time to test the consistency.
  • Pour a drop of jam on the chilled plate and if the jam is set and does not move it is considered as done, if it is runny the jam still has not reached the right stage and hence you need to cook it for some more time before you test the consistency again.
  • Cool the mixture completely and carefully transfer the mixture into sterilized jars using a dry spoon.
  • Seal and store the jam in the refrigerator for up to 10-15 days.
Spread it on a toast or make jam sandwiches or chapati-jam roll ups and enjoy!!

Notes:
  1. You can follow the same process to prepare any berry jam like blueberries, blackberries, raspberry, mulberry or you can even prepare mixed berry jam.
  2. As we are not using any preservatives this jam can be stored up to 2 weeks if handled carefully.I had successfully used it for a month too.
  3. I like the flavor of both cinnamon and vanilla pod in the strawberry jam.You can use any of them or you can skip it if you do not want any additional flavor to the jam.
  4. You can add 1/2 tsp cinnamon powder or 1/2 tsp vanilla extract instead of the cinnamon stick and pod in the recipe.

Whole Green Moong Dal | Saboot Moong Dal Recipe:
Serves 2-3 | Author: Prathibha
Prep time: 5 mins | Cooking time: 25 mins | Total time: 30 mins
Cuisine: North Indian | Category: Side dish- Dals/Lentils

Ingredients:
1/2 cup Whole Green Moong
1 big Tomato,finely chopped
1 medium Onion,finely chopped
1/4 tsp Garam masala,optional
1 tsp Red chili powder
1/2 tsp Cumin seeds
1/2 tsp Turmeric powder
a pinch of Asafoetida
1 tbsp chopped Coriander
salt to taste
1 tbsp Oil

for tempering:
1/2 tsp Cumin seeds
1/4 tsp Red chili powder
a pinch of Asafoetida
1 tsp Ghee/Oil

Method:
  • Wash and soak whole moong for 4-5 hrs.Add a pinch of turmeric and chopped tomato to it and pressure cook for 2 whistles and reduce the flame and let it cook for 10-12 mins.You can even add tomatoes while frying onions too.
  • Heat oil and crackle cumin seeds and add finely chopped onions and ginger-garlic paste and fry until it is brown in color.
  • Add cooked whole moong to the fried onion mixture and add turmeric powder, red chili powder, garam masala and enough salt and mix nicely and cook it for another 8-10 mins.
  • Add chopped coriander to it and give a stir.
  • Meanwhile heat oil/ghee in the tadka pan and crackle cumin seeds and add asafoetida and red chili powder and pour it into the dal and cover it immediately.Just before serving mix it in the dal and serve.
Serve it hot with hot rice/jeera rice/pulao or roti/paratha.

Variations:
  1. You can follow the same process for making any dal like yellow moong dal, split moong, toor dal, masoor dal, whole masoor dal, chilka urad-chana dal, toor-chana dal, mixed dal, chana dal.
  2. You can also follow the same process for legumes like white/black chickpeas,rajma,lobia but make sure you soak them for 7-8 hrs.
  3. You can add a tsp of Kasuri methi while frying onion-tomato mixture for a different flavor.
  4. The addition of Garam masala is optional. I like this dal very simple flavors.
